Put-In Falls
Waterfall Info: This is the uppermost waterfall on Overflow Creek in Georgia (there is at least one more notable waterfall upstream in North Carolina). The falls is the point where kayakers enter the creek for an exciting ride downstream to Highway 28.
Landowner: Chattahoochee National Forest
Height: 15 Feet
Type: Sliding Cascade (Single-Tier)
County: Rabun
Access Info: A short, steep scramble path from the end of Billingsley Creek Road (FS 86B) to this waterfall.
Waterfall Location: 34.995642, -83.235366
